Frequently Asked Questions
How often should I visit the dentist?
Most patients should visit every 6 months for checkups and cleanings. Those with gum disease or other issues may need more frequent visits.
What happens during a preventive dental visit?
We perform a thorough examination, professional cleaning, X-rays as needed, oral cancer screening, and discuss any concerns or treatment recommendations.
Is preventive care covered by insurance?
Most dental insurance plans cover preventive care at 100%, including regular checkups and cleanings. We work with your insurance to maximize benefits.
Why is preventive dentistry important?
Regular preventive care catches problems early when they're easier and less expensive to treat, helps you keep your natural teeth, and maintains overall health.
